Setting Up a Self-Directed Precious Metals IRA

Choosing a Custodian

After selecting the custodian for your Self-Directed Precious Metals IRA, it’s important to understand the various fees associated with the account. These may include annual maintenance fees, transaction fees, and potential storage fees for the metals. It’s crucial to compare and contrast these fees among different custodians to ensure that you are getting the best value for your investment. Storage and Security Considerations

When it comes to storage and security considerations for your precious metals IRA, it’s important to prioritize the safety and protection of your investments. This involves choosing a reputable custodian who offers secure storage options, such as allocated and segregated storage. Additionally, implementing robust security measures, such as insurance coverage and regular audits, is crucial for safeguarding your assets. It’s also advisable to diversify your storage locations to mitigate risk and ensure resilience against unforeseen events.
